- PCF11 cleavage and polyadenylation factor subunit's molecular function is recorded as RNA polymerase II complex binding[12].
- PCF11 cleavage and polyadenylation factor subunit's molecular function is recorded as mRNA binding[13].
- PCF11 cleavage and polyadenylation factor subunit's cell component is recorded as mRNA cleavage factor complex[14].
- PCF11 cleavage and polyadenylation factor subunit's cell component is recorded as nucleus[15].
- PCF11 cleavage and polyadenylation factor subunit's cell component is recorded as cytoplasm[16].
- PCF11 cleavage and polyadenylation factor subunit's cell component is recorded as nucleoplasm[17].
- PCF11 cleavage and polyadenylation factor subunit's cell component is recorded as mitochondrion[18].
- PCF11 cleavage and polyadenylation factor subunit's cell component is recorded as mRNA cleavage factor complex[19].
- PCF11 cleavage and polyadenylation factor subunit's biological process is recorded as mRNA 3'-end processing[20].
- PCF11 cleavage and polyadenylation factor subunit's biological process is recorded as termination of RNA polymerase II transcription[21].
- PCF11 cleavage and polyadenylation factor subunit's biological process is recorded as mRNA splicing, via spliceosome[22].
- PCF11 cleavage and polyadenylation factor subunit's biological process is recorded as mRNA polyadenylation[23].
- PCF11 cleavage and polyadenylation factor subunit's biological process is recorded as mRNA processing[24].
- PCF11 cleavage and polyadenylation factor subunit's biological process is recorded as mRNA cleavage[25].
